I came across this recently. It looks like it was an electrically heated canteen cover made from flight boot inserts. The inside of the cover has the makers tag and two button leads to plug in with. Almost certainly this was made for a bomber crew member. The lift the dot snaps are a little smaller than standard. The bail appears to be from a standard 1910 cover.
